Cyril Roelandt, le Mon 06 Feb 2012 12:10:09 +0100, a écrit :
> On 12/20/2011 01:24 AM, Samuel Thibault wrote:
> >ATM the starpu_conf structure passed to starpu_init takes precedence
> >over environment variables. I'd say it should be the converse,
> >shouldn't it?
> >
>
> I agree with you. Do all applications make sure environment variables take
> precedence over their configuration ? Is that a convention, or is it up to
> every application ?

I've usually seen environment variables taking precedence over
source-code-hardcoded values. Command-line options then usually take
precedence over environment variables.

> If we choose to modify the behaviour of StarPU regarding environment
> variables, this should be done before 1.0.0, along with the API changes.
> Maybe for rc3 ?

The earliest, the better, so I'd say rc2.
